Abstract

In order to select the varieties with high and stable yield and widespread adaptability, and to evaluate the testing sites accurately and effectively, GGE - biplot method was adopted to analyze the data from the 8th national regional trials for common buckwheat. The results showed that Dingqiao 1, Heixiaoqiao and Yuqiao - 5 were the varieties with high and stable yield; Yu 9002 and Xinong 9976, both of which were from Yulin, Shaanxi Province, were similar with each other due to their geographical kinship relationship. The testing sites were divided into three groups, and there were similar test environments in two of them. Dingqiao 1 in all sites showed a universal adaptability, while Yuqiao - 5, Xing-tian 1, Weitian 02 - 198 and Heixiaoqiao possessed special adaptabilities and could only be extended in some areas. GGE - biplot analysis could not only help to select the varieties with high and stable yield, but also show the similarity a-mong different varieties, so it was available for selecting or discarding similar test environments.
